Checking the syntax
For your script to work, the terms you use in your script must be written exactly as shown in the dictionary. This is called the "syntax" of the language. You can have the Script Editor check your script for any statements or phrases written incorrectly. To check the syntax of a script in the Script Editor: If the Script Editor finds a syntax error, it highlights that part of the script and displays a dialog box with information about the problem.
